Your Role as a BCBA:
You’ll play a key role in empowering clients and families through high-quality, evidence-based ABA therapy. With a focus on collaboration and support, you’ll guide your team and make a lasting impact.
You will:
- Conduct client intakes, assessments (including FAs), and develop individualized treatment plans
- Oversee behavior technicians, provide training & feedback
- Monitor client progress through data review & reassessments
- Lead parent training sessions & maintain regular family communication
- Collaborate with clinical leadership on programming & curriculum development
- Participate in team meetings & contribute to a positive work culture
- Provide supervision of behavior technicians working with clients (minimum 20%)
- Provide parent/family engagement sessions as prescribed in the treatment plan
- Create 1:1 behavioral intervention programs for clients
What We’re Looking For:
- Active BCBA certification (in good standing with the BACB)
- Master’s degree in ABA or a related field
- Passion for compassionate, client-centered care
- Strong organizational & leadership skills
- Commitment to ethical, science-based practice

Blue Mind Therapy Services
At Blue Mind Therapy, we have specifically designed our program to help individuals diagnosed with Autism Spectrum Disorder, by focusing on improving skills in the areas of communication, social interaction, independent play, and adaptive functioning. Blue Mind uses quality evidence-based ABA principles to provide services for clients from ages 12 months to 18 years.
